Macedonian–Turkish relations are foreign relations between the Republic of Macedonia and Turkey. ==History==
Due to historical and cultural mutualities and human bonds Macedonia and Turkey have very close and friendly relations.〔(Republic of Turkey - Ministry of Foreign Affairs ) 〕 Shortly after Macedonia declared its independence from the former Yugoslavia in 1991 Turkey recognized Macedonia's sovereignty as one of the first countries and also recognizes the latter under its constitutional name ''Republic of Macedonia'',〔 which is recognized by 130 countries worldwide.〔(【引用サイトリンク】title=Zimbabwe Recognizes Macedonia Under Constitutional Name )〕 Bilateral relations were established on 26 August 1992.〔(Republic of Macedonia - Ministry of Foreign Affairs ) 〕 Macedonia has an embassy in Ankara and a consulate–general in Istanbul, while Turkey has an embassy in Skopje and a consulate-general in Bitola. Also, Turkish is a co-official language in two municipalities, besides of Macedonian. Turkey and Macedonia also have good economic relations. There are several Turkish companies present in Macedonia, notably TAV and Sisecam. Both countries aspire to join the European Union.
